## Crash Report Ingestion

The Pebblecrest mobile apps upload crash reports to the Ternwick ingestion endpoint within sixty seconds of relaunch. Each report includes the app version, device model, and a symbolicated stack trace. Support staff can query reports by crash group or affected version using the lookup endpoint; results are paginated at 50 per page. Reports older than 90 days are archived and must be requested through the data team. All lookup requests must include the internal key shown below.

API key for taduf-yahif: qvz11-nMDtAWg6H2u

### Release checklist — FeedWrangler v3.2

Before you cut the release, run the validator against the Saltmere sample corpus (the weird ones: no enclosures, duplicate GUID-ish entries, fifteen-level nested categories). All 240 fixtures should pass; if the gapless-chapters case flakes again, re-run once before panicking — it's a known timing thing in the parser pool. Tag the release, bump the changelog, and paste the output summary into the release thread. The build token to cite in that thread appears below.

session token of kahag-bawip = htk6_729d08

### Account Recovery — Cron-to-Workflow Migration

Contractor note: during the move of legacy cron jobs into the Tollbridge workflow engine, service accounts may lock if their schedules misfire twice. Verify the failed run in the Elmsgate console, pause the affected workflow, and confirm ownership with the platform lead. Then unlock the account using the team recovery passphrase, which is:

unlock words, fawig-bagef: olidor-holir-istox-holath-tamys-quenion-giliel